I would second the above comment. A single process, multiplexing server is going to be the quickest and simplest road to your solution. You can use Net::Server::Multiplex if you want to reuse someone else's solution to get up and running quickly.
However, if you want to learn how to do this yourself, you should get the Cookbook and read Chapter 17, and particularly recipe 17.13.
